In this paper, the powder of SrZnO2 was prepared by 1050 degrees C solid-state reaction. The catalysis of SrZnO2 to the depolymerization of PET under microwave irradiation was studied under different temperatures. The results showed that the depolymerization rate of PET was reached 92.6% at 180 degrees C when the reaction time was 220min. It was also found that the depolymerization rate of PET catalyzed by SrZnO2 was more than that of without catalyst under microwave irradiation.
